Why Office Utility Work Carries Elevated Risk

We bring the skills and experience to support the unique environments for office structure projects, especially when these sites are surrounded by existing infrastructure, active streets, and neighboring properties. These conditions make underground work inherently risky, which is why you need an experienced crew on the job.

Our team understands that errors can lead to city violations, utility strikes, traffic disruptions, and costly corrections. So, we are proactive about managing all of these risks before foundations are poured.

Vertical Alignment That Protects the Foundation Phase

Our crews at Moss Utilities understand the importance of accurate utility placement, penetrations, and stub-outs. We make sure that everything aligns perfectly with basement walls, foundation systems, and vertical construction. Our approach with early precision is designed to prevent expensive rework once the concrete is in place.

This thorough approach catches potential issues in the earliest stages. We verify each step of the project and manage every stage of planning and coordination to ensure that your site is really ready for vertical construction.

Available services cover all of your utility needs, including deep sewer and storm tie-ins requiring engineered shoring systems, dewatering strategies to stabilize excavation, strategies for challenging soil conditions, and unwavering protection for nearby foundations, roadways, and utilities.
